How much do operations director j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 15, 2026, the average yearly pay for operations director in Harvard, IL is $102,511.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$71,900.00 and $129,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How does an operations director typically collaborate with other departments to drive organizational success?

An Operations Director works closely with leaders from departments such as finance, human resources, sales, and IT to ensure organizational goals are met efficiently. This collaboration often involves regular cross-functional meetings, joint planning sessions, and aligning operational strategies with broader business objectives. By fostering open communication and building strong relationships across teams, the Operations Director helps identify process improvements, solve bottlenecks, and support company-wide initiatives. This cross-departmental teamwork is essential for streamlining operations and achieving sustainable growth.

What does an operations director do?

An Operations Director is responsible for overseeing the daily operations of a company or organization, ensuring that business processes run efficiently and effectively. They develop and implement operational policies, manage budgets, and work closely with other executives to align operations with the organization’s strategic goals. Operations Directors also lead teams, monitor key performance indicators, and drive continuous improvement initiatives to enhance productivity and profitability.

What is the difference between Operations Director vs Operations Manager?

AspectOperations DirectorOperations Manager
ResponsibilitiesOversees multiple departments, sets strategic goals, and manages overall operationsManages daily operations within a specific department or area
Required CredentialsBachelor’s degree, often MBA, extensive experience in operationsBachelor’s degree, relevant experience in operations management
Work EnvironmentExecutive-level, strategic planning, cross-departmental coordinationTeam leadership, process management, operational oversight
Industry UsageCommon in large organizations and corporationsFound in organizations of all sizes, more operational focus

The Operations Director typically holds a higher strategic role, overseeing multiple departments and setting long-term goals, while the Operations Manager focuses on managing daily operations within specific areas. Both roles require relevant experience and credentials, but the Operations Director operates at a broader, more strategic level.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an operations director,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Operations Director, you need extensive experience in operations management, strategic planning, and a relevant degree such as business administration or supply chain management. Familiarity with ERP systems, data analytics tools, and project management certifications like PMP are commonly required. Exceptional leadership, problem-solving, and communication skills help drive team performance and organizational change. These skills and qualities are crucial for ensuring efficient business operations, achieving strategic goals, and sustaining competitive advantage.

Job description

Position Summary:

The Director of Sales is responsible for driving orders, revenue growth, and profitable market expansion across a $200M organization through existing customer relationships and new business opportunities. This role leads and directs selling teams through direct sales, channel distribution, online distribution, and strategic business development activities. The Director of Sales will develop and implement strategic sales initiatives that align with organizational growth objectives while fostering a culture of accountability, customer engagement, and operational excellence. This leader will collaborate cross-functionally with Product Management, Marketing, Operations, and international sales leadership to execute strategic growth initiatives, expand market presence, and deliver sustainable profitability.

Position Requirements:

  1. Strategic Sales Leadership
    1. Design, develop, implement, and report on strategic sales visions, plans, and growth initiatives aligned with corporate objectives.
    2. Drive orders, revenue growth, and profitability through existing customers, strategic accounts, and new market opportunities.
    3. Lead and direct selling teams across direct sales, channel sales, online distribution, and business development functions.
  2. Sales Team & Channel Management
    1. Direct and coordinate efforts with the Sales Team through direct end users, distribution partners, and online distribution channels.
    2. Coordinate and align channel sales leaders to focus on growth, execution, and accountability through distribution partners.
    3. Develop high-performing sales teams through coaching, mentoring, performance management, and succession planning.
    4. Ensure alignment of regional and channel strategies to maximize market penetration and customer engagement.
  3. Strategic Account & Customer Growth
    1. Lead Strategic Account Teams to drive customer-focused engagement and growth within key existing accounts.
    2. Build executive-level customer relationships that strengthen long-term partnerships and expand share of wallet.
    3. Identify emerging customer needs and align organizational resources to deliver value-added solutions.
  4. Business Development & Market Expansion
    1. Pursue and lead business development initiatives targeting new markets, solutions, and customers.
    2. Identify strategic growth opportunities through market analysis, competitive intelligence, and customer insights.
    3. Partner with Product Management to fulfill strategic planning responsibilities and support go-to-market initiatives.
    4. Collaborate with international sales leaders to align global growth strategies and share best practices.
  5. Operational & Financial Leadership
    1. Deliver profitable growth across all facets of the selling approach, including Direct Sales, Channel Sales, Online Distribution, and Business Development.
    2. Develop annual sales forecasts, budgets, and strategic operating plans.
    3. Monitor sales performance analytics and implement corrective actions as necessary to achieve business objectives.
    4. Ensure compliance with company policies, pricing strategies, and commercial governance processes
  6. Individuals directed by management to operate a vehicle for work purposes will observe the requirements of the Fleet Safety Program.
  7. Support, promote, and perform in a manner consistent with continuous improvement goals and the values of SSI Technologies, LLC. which includes following the policies, procedures, and requirements of our Quality Management and IS0 14001 Environmental Management Systems.
  8. All other duties as assigned by your supervisor.

Professional/Technical Experience, Skills and Education:

  1. Bachelor’s degree in Business, Marketing, Engineering, Technical Field, or equivalent experience required.
  2. Minimum of 5 years of prior people leadership and management experience, required.
  3. Proven track record of driving revenue growth, market expansion, and strategic account development, required.
  4. Demonstrated organizational leadership and project management capabilities, required.
  5. Experience leading direct and channel sales organizations, required.
  6. Exposure to international business environments and cross-cultural collaboration, required.
  7. Excellent oral, written, presentation, and executive communication skills, required.
  8. 10+ years of progressive sales, marketing, or service leadership experience, preferably within a technical, industrial, or manufacturing organization, required.
